      Abstract
      The research was conducted to select superior maize inbred lines and their hybrids based on combining ability and heterosis value. The F1’s of 8x8 diallel crosses, their reciprocals and parents were evaluated at two locations, in Bogor, West Java and Metro, Central Lampung from December 2007 – May 2008. The experimental design was randomized complete block design with three replications. Analysis of variance showed that genotypes, General Combining Ability (GCA) and Specific Combining Ability (SCA) were significantly different in ear length, number of kernel per ear and 1000 grain weight in both locations. Reciprocal effect gave significant difference for ear length and 1000 grain weight characters in Lampung, also for ear diameter, ear weight and yield in both locations. Inbreds 276-4, 425-3 and 969 had the highest GCA value for characters ear length, number of kernels per ear and 1000 grain weight observed in both locations. Inbred 605 had the highest GCA value for ear diameter character, for ear weight and yield character, inbred 969 had the highest GCA value in both locations. Meanwhile, the best SCA values in Bogor were from the crosses between 426/612 for ear length and numbers of kernel per ear characters, 261-2/425-3 for 1000 grain weight character. In Lampung, hybrids 261-2/425-3, 276-4/786 and 276-4/261-2 showed the best SCA value for ear length, numbers of kernel per ear and 1000 grain weight. Hybrid 786/969 had the highest SCA value for ear diameter character and hybrid 261-2/425-3 for ear weight and yield in both locations. Crosses between 261-2/425-3 in Bogor and 276-4/261-2 in Lampung had the best heterosis and heterobeltiosis for ear weight and yield characters.
